Globe has announced that it will soon be changing its landline and DUO numbers from 7 digits to 8 digits. In the memorandum, telecom operators are instructed to expand the telephone number range from 7-digit to 8-digit format. NTC assigned select Public Telephone Entities (PTE), which serves as a prefix to the original phone number, to the various telecom operators. The number 7 will be added at the start of Globe landline/DUO numbers, while the number 3 is assigned for Bayan numbers. The 8-digit number format will be implemented beginning on October 6, 2019. Got this spam text message by someone selling special mobile phone numbers. I've bought a special number before (ends with 5555) for about Php1,500 but I wouldn't spend any more than maybe three grand for a really special one. I thought it was such a lucrative business for SIM card retailers to be able to sell these special numbers (gold numbers) for as much as 200 times their street value.
